Output 2ae33573476135ff91e0f328a90d76b1641e02b761f4ec31c0f1b64dbed52dc4:0

value
432475885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52bd1defbeedd65543ac9832778e879a89c9e2d6 OP_EQUAL
address
39EVtMCqoz8yy8RYudJuK119gWpRD7PpPf
transaction
2ae33573476135ff91e0f328a90d76b1641e02b761f4ec31c0f1b64dbed52dc4
confirmations
311311
spent
true